Will that make Isaac weaker? I don't want him, Felix and Matthew to be exact clones but I don't want Isaac to be missing more powerful moves just because he debuted in the game where the powerful moves don't exist yet. Besides, Isaac is playable in TLA.
I wasn't talking about the strength so much as the fact that not all moves are present in all three games, making it easier to make unique characters. Isaac's lack of Odyssey in GS1 was just a ready example in my mind.

But even if Isaac were missing more powerful moves introduced in later games, his playstyle could be different and he could have moves that Felix and Matthew don't. Supposing that Felix were slower and more powerful, Isaac could be quicker and focused more on moves that come out faster. Ragnarok is much faster than Odyssey and, judging by his character model when he casts it, Isaac wouldn't be as vulnerable as Felix in performing the move. In a previous post, I also suggested that Ragnarok spike at the tip in its final position, whereas Odyssey just be a very powerful, but non-spiking, move.

Additionally, we could suppose that the part of the Golden Sun that Isaac absorbed eliminated the power gap that otherwise exists between moves like Ragnarok and Odyssey. :p Or not.

I don't have the console and its basically impossible to find older games nowadays. So I'm definitely getting it. Plus, I want to support GS. Even if I had it I'd STILL buy it (like what I'm going to do if Dark Dawn gets added).
While supporting the games' releases are important to broadcast a continued interest in the series forth to Nintendo, I'm not in agreement of your statement that older games are 'impossible to find'. Sure, you'll have to locate a more specialized used game store/other local sales for a consistent supply of software, but as a collector I can assure you that even just online there are dozens of e-commerce markets to locate games of the previous generations.

Regardless, your comment led me to take a look on eBay at Lost Age prices and a complete copy goes for around $40, as it has for years, but oddly enough there are quite a bit of loose copies listed around $25. The game alone has never gone for that much, but the sold listing history is showing a considerable amount of sales going for near that price or so, which must mean some sellers are inflating prices given the boost of popularity due to the Smash ballot; this Isaac exposure is bringing in new fans to Golden Sun.

I'm sure the slight boost in base 'buy it now' prices is also due in part to the current lack of virtual console support for the second game in North America for now, however this minor upward trend in cost (which even shows some application with the first game as well) displays some promise for the continued longevity of the Golden Sun series amongst new fans.

---------------------------
Obviously my 'findings' aren't properly documented enough to verify the altered volume of sales for the original two games, but the thought that more kids (and adults) are delving into the 14 year old series that we all love so much for the first time... it brightens my day just a bit.
